There is a specific kind of crypto move that separates itself from ordinary market noise: one where the price action, the on-chain data, and a real-world technical milestone all converge at exactly the same time. Bittensor (TAO) is having that moment right now.

On March 10, the Templar team announced the completion of Covenant-72B — the largest decentralised large-language model pre-training run in history, built entirely on Bittensor’s Subnet 3. No central cluster. No whitelist. Anyone with GPUs could join freely. Three days later, TAO has broken through the $210 resistance that had capped it for weeks, and is trading at a six-week high above $229 — up 31.6% in seven days against a market that is up just 4.3%.

Why TAO Is the Standout AI Crypto of March 2026

Real Infrastructure. Real Milestone. Real Price Impact.

Most AI crypto tokens move on hype cycles. A headline drops, retail piles in, the token dumps after 48 hours. Bittensor’s move this week is different because it is directly anchored to a verifiable technical event: Covenant-72B is a 72-billion-parameter model trained across commodity internet hardware, on a permissionless network. That is not a roadmap promise — it is a delivered product.

What it proves is that Bittensor’s subnet architecture can run at a scale previously associated only with hyperscale cloud providers. For traders, the implication is direct: subnet usage drives demand for TAO tokens, and subnet usage just hit a new benchmark.

What Is Powering TAO’s Rally — The 3 Core Drivers

▸  Covenant-72B milestone: First decentralised 72B-parameter LLM trained on Bittensor Subnet 3 — proof that the network can run enterprise-grade AI workloads without centralised infrastructure.

▸  Institutional accumulation: xTAO is the largest corporate TAO holder; Grayscale’s Bittensor Trust filing with the SEC (December 2025) is pending approval — a regulated access point that would open institutional capital flows.

▸  Sector rotation into AI crypto: NVIDIA posted record Q1 2026 revenue. AI crypto tokens led weekly gains across the entire market at +7% sector-wide. TAO, as the category leader, captured the bulk of inbound capital.

TAO vs the Broader AI Crypto Market — How It Stacks Up

TAO is not the only AI crypto benefiting from the current narrative tailwind. Tokens like Fetch.ai, Render Network, and the ASI Alliance are all moving on the same sector theme. The distinction that keeps TAO at the top of the watchlist is architectural: Bittensor is not building around AI-adjacent infrastructure. It is building a market for AI itself — where computational intelligence is produced, validated, and traded on-chain.

That design — combined with a hard supply cap of 21 million TAO, a Bitcoin-style halving cycle, and a first-mover position in decentralised machine learning — gives TAO a fundamentals story that most AI tokens cannot match. The trade today is short-term. The thesis underneath it is considerably longer.
